Cultural Nuances in the Russian Marketplace

Navigating the Russian marketplace requires sharp awareness of its unique cultural nuances. Unlike some markets, where honesty often reigns supreme, Russians tend to prefer indirect communication. Building strong relationships is paramount, and constant social interactions are crucial for establishing trust ahead of professional discussions.

  • Additionally, Russians often place a high value on structure. Titles and positions hold significance. It is essential to address individuals with their appropriate titles and show consideration to people of higher standing.
  • Moreover, Russians are renowned for their warmth. Offering gifts and entertaining guests is a common practice, reflecting good will and strengthening connections.
